[quote=Anonymous]The impossible task is closing a wide achievement gap and increasing academic performance of at risk students who enter the school in 5th grade. That is a task few schools do well. Even Kipp, whose students do well on assessments, don't graduate from college in high numbers. So even if Latin adjusts the discipline policy, adds bus lines, provides more counselors and helps teachers understand how trauma impacts learning, scores won't increase much. The kids might benefit from being in a supportive school with great teachers. They may become less anxious and happier but their test scores won't improve much. [/quote]
